I have a ssd hooked up directly to the rpi. One of the biggest task/challenge is to sync the content of the ssd with my music archive on the pc. Is there a way to get rsync binaries on the picoreplayer? rsync should be very lightweight, and I no longer need to install all the samba packages.

On Windows, I use this "RestartServer.bat" script: Code: @echo off net stop squeezesvc timeout /t 5 net start squeezesvc Apesbrain's Profile:
